シンボル(XYM)のマルチシグウォレットとは?



シンボル(XYM)のマルチシグウォレットとは?


シンボル(XYM)のマルチシグウォレットとは?

シンボル(XYM)は、次世代のブロックチェーンプラットフォームであり、そのセキュリティと柔軟性を高めるための重要な機能の一つがマルチシグウォレットです。本稿では、シンボルにおけるマルチシグウォレットの仕組み、利点、設定方法、そして利用上の注意点について詳細に解説します。

1. マルチシグウォレットの基本概念

マルチシグウォレット(Multi-Signature Wallet)とは、トランザクションの承認に複数の署名(シグネチャ)を必要とするウォレットのことです。従来のウォレットは、秘密鍵を一つ保有しているユーザーがトランザクションを単独で承認できますが、マルチシグウォレットでは、事前に設定された数の署名を集めるまでトランザクションは実行されません。この仕組みにより、単一の秘密鍵の漏洩や紛失によるリスクを軽減し、セキュリティを大幅に向上させることができます。

1.1. 署名者の役割と閾値

マルチシグウォレットでは、複数の署名者(Signer)を定義します。各署名者は、トランザクションを承認するための秘密鍵を保有しています。トランザクションを承認するためには、事前に設定された閾値(Threshold)以上の署名が必要となります。例えば、3人の署名者を設定し、閾値を2に設定した場合、トランザクションを実行するには、3人中2人以上の署名が必要となります。

1.2. M of N 方式

マルチシグウォレットの構成は、一般的に「M of N」方式で表現されます。ここで、Mはトランザクション承認に必要な署名の数、Nは署名者の総数を表します。例えば、「2 of 3」は、3人の署名者のうち2人以上の署名が必要であることを意味します。

2. シンボルにおけるマルチシグウォレットの仕組み

シンボルブロックチェーンにおけるマルチシグウォレットは、アカウントのセキュリティを強化するために設計されています。シンボルでは、アカウントはモザイク(Mosaic)と呼ばれるトークンを管理する役割を持ちます。マルチシグウォレットは、これらのモザイクに対するアクセス制御をより厳格に行うことを可能にします。

2.1. アカウントの作成と署名者の登録

シンボルでマルチシグウォレットを作成するには、まずマルチシグアカウントを作成します。この際、署名者のアドレスと、トランザクション承認に必要な閾値を設定します。署名者は、それぞれ個別のシンボルアカウントを保有している必要があります。

2.2. トランザクションの承認プロセス

マルチシグウォレットからのトランザクションは、以下の手順で承認されます。

  1. トランザクションの作成:トランザクションの作成者は、トランザクションの内容(送金先アドレス、送金額など)を定義します。
  2. 署名者の署名:トランザクション作成者は、署名者にトランザクションの署名を依頼します。各署名者は、自身の秘密鍵を使用してトランザクションに署名します。
  3. 署名の収集:トランザクション作成者は、必要な数の署名を集めます。
  4. トランザクションのブロードキャスト:必要な数の署名が集まったら、トランザクションをシンボルネットワークにブロードキャストします。
  5. トランザクションの検証と実行:シンボルネットワークは、署名を検証し、閾値以上の署名があることを確認した後、トランザクションを実行します。

2.3. コサイン署名(Cosign Signature)

シンボルでは、トランザクションの署名にコサイン署名という技術が用いられています。コサイン署名は、複数の署名を効率的に集約し、トランザクションのサイズを小さくすることができます。これにより、トランザクションの処理速度を向上させることができます。

3. マルチシグウォレットの利点

マルチシグウォレットは、従来のウォレットと比較して、以下のような利点があります。

  • セキュリティの向上:単一の秘密鍵の漏洩や紛失によるリスクを軽減できます。
  • 不正アクセス防止:不正なトランザクションの実行を防止できます。
  • 共同管理:複数の関係者で資金を共同管理できます。
  • 責任分散:トランザクションの承認に複数の責任者を置くことで、責任を分散できます。
  • 組織的な利用:企業や団体など、組織的な資金管理に適しています。

4. マルチシグウォレットの設定方法

シンボルでマルチシグウォレットを設定するには、専用のウォレットソフトウェアまたはAPIを使用します。設定手順は、使用するツールによって異なりますが、一般的には以下のステップが含まれます。

  1. ウォレットのインストールと初期設定
  2. マルチシグアカウントの作成
  3. 署名者のアドレス登録
  4. 閾値の設定
  5. 署名者の秘密鍵のバックアップ

設定の詳細については、シンボル公式ドキュメントまたはウォレットソフトウェアのヘルプを参照してください。

5. マルチシグウォレットの利用上の注意点

マルチシグウォレットを利用する際には、以下の点に注意する必要があります。

  • 署名者の秘密鍵管理:各署名者は、自身の秘密鍵を安全に管理する必要があります。秘密鍵の紛失や漏洩は、ウォレット全体のセキュリティを脅かす可能性があります。
  • 署名者の信頼性:署名者には、信頼できる人物または組織を選択する必要があります。
  • 閾値の設定:閾値は、セキュリティと利便性のバランスを考慮して設定する必要があります。閾値を高く設定するとセキュリティは向上しますが、トランザクションの承認が難しくなる可能性があります。
  • トランザクションの承認プロセス:トランザクションの承認プロセスを明確にし、署名者間で合意しておく必要があります。
  • 緊急時の対応:署名者の秘密鍵を紛失した場合や、不正なトランザクションが発生した場合の緊急時の対応策を事前に準備しておく必要があります。

6. マルチシグウォレットの応用例

マルチシグウォレットは、様々な場面で応用できます。

  • 企業資金の管理:企業の資金を複数の役員で共同管理し、不正な支出を防止します。
  • 共同プロジェクトの資金管理:共同プロジェクトの資金を参加者全員で管理し、透明性を確保します。
  • 遺産相続:遺産を複数の相続人で管理し、スムーズな相続手続きを実現します。
  • エスクローサービス:取引の仲介者が資金を安全に管理し、取引の信頼性を高めます。

7. まとめ

シンボル(XYM)のマルチシグウォレットは、セキュリティと柔軟性を高めるための強力なツールです。複数の署名者を必要とすることで、単一の秘密鍵の漏洩や紛失によるリスクを軽減し、不正アクセスを防止することができます。適切な設定と利用上の注意点を守ることで、マルチシグウォレットは、個人や組織の資金管理をより安全かつ効率的に行うことを可能にします。シンボルブロックチェーンの可能性を最大限に引き出すために、マルチシグウォレットの活用を検討することをお勧めします。


前の記事

暗号資産(仮想通貨)初心者がFAQで疑問を解決!

次の記事

暗号資産(仮想通貨)のムーンショット銘柄探し方

コメントを書く

Leave a Com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です